What is Autologous Fat Chin Augmentation?
Autologous fat chin augmentation is a cosmetic surgery where fat is harvested from one part of the patient's body, such as the abdomen, thighs, or hips, and then injected into the chin area. This technique has several advantages over other chin augmentation methods, such as using implants. It uses the patient's own tissue, which reduces the risk of allergic reactions and foreign - body complications. It also provides a more natural look and feel to the chin.

The Autologous Fat Chin Augmentation Procedure
Regardless of the hospital you choose, the autologous fat chin augmentation procedure generally follows these steps:
Pre - operative Consultation
During the consultation, the surgeon will examine the patient's chin and overall facial structure. They will discuss the patient's goals and expectations for the procedure. The patient's medical history will also be reviewed to ensure they are a suitable candidate for the surgery. This is also the time when the surgeon can explain the details of the procedure, including the potential risks and complications.
Fat Harvesting
The first step of the procedure is to harvest fat from the donor area. This is typically done through liposuction. The surgeon will make a small incision in the donor area, such as the abdomen or thighs, and use a cannula to remove the fat. The fat is then processed to remove any impurities and excess fluid.
Fat Injection
Once the fat is processed, it is injected into the chin area using a fine needle or cannula. The surgeon will carefully place the fat in multiple layers and in specific areas of the chin to achieve the desired shape and volume. This step requires precision to ensure a natural - looking result.
Post - operative Care
After the procedure, the patient will be given instructions on how to care for the chin area. This may include keeping the area clean, avoiding strenuous activities, and taking any prescribed medications. Swelling and bruising are common after the surgery, but these should subside over time. The patient will also need to attend follow - up appointments to monitor the healing process and the results of the procedure.
Benefits of Autologous Fat Chin Augmentation
Natural Results
Since the procedure uses the patient's own fat, the results tend to look and feel more natural compared to using artificial implants. The fat integrates with the surrounding tissue, creating a smooth and seamless appearance.
Reduced Risk of Complications
As the fat is harvested from the patient's own body, there is a lower risk of allergic reactions or rejection. This makes autologous fat chin augmentation a safer option for many patients.
Dual Benefit
Not only does the procedure enhance the chin, but it also has the added benefit of removing excess fat from another area of the body. This can result in a more sculpted overall appearance.
Potential Risks and Complications
While autologous fat chin augmentation is generally considered a safe procedure, there are still some potential risks and complications:
Fat Reabsorption
Some of the transferred fat may be reabsorbed by the body over time. This means that the initial results may not be permanent, and in some cases, a second procedure may be required to maintain the desired volume.
Infection
As with any surgical procedure, there is a risk of infection. The surgeon will take precautions to minimize this risk, such as using sterile equipment and prescribing antibiotics if necessary.
Irregularities
There is a possibility of developing irregularities in the chin area, such as lumps or bumps. This can be due to uneven distribution of the fat during the injection process.
